Welcome to the Southern California Naturist Association

SCNA is a clothing-optional travel club. We are a group of nudists and like-minded friends in the Greater Los Angeles area with no specific park or resort to call home. That frees us to explore the many opportunities for recreation and socializing that are available in our warm, beautiful region.

Within these pages you may encounter pictures of normal people just like you having fun camping, hiking, boating, and such, except they are doing so without the restriction of clothing. This website reflects our family-friendly orientation and illustrates the fun activities that we enjoy. It also has many articles and links that are excellent resources for expanding one’s understanding of nudism in America and world-wide.

Nudists tend to be active, social people with widely varying interests. They often participate in outdoor activities and travel to places where they can persue those interests naturally. Nudists span all age ranges, but are well represented in the young-at-heart mature and retired group where available time, inclination and income make nudism a practical and attractive lifestyle.
